Recent Performance Trends
Analyzing their performance in past games reveals that the Tennessee Volunteers have been on an upward trajectory. In their last game against UCLA, they secured a victory with a score of 67-58, demonstrating not only their scoring ability but also defensive strength by limiting UCLA's scoring opportunities and maintaining a positive point differential. Their efficiency game score stood out at 51.2, highlighting their effective playmaking and shooting accuracy.
Another notable performance came against Wofford, where the Volunteers dominated with a final score of 77-62. This game underscored their offensive capabilities as they achieved an impressive field goal percentage of 48 percent and capitalized on turnovers to rack up points quickly. Their efficiency was off the charts with an efficiency game score of 70.7, showcasing their ability to execute plays and convert opportunities into points effectively.
Keys to Victory
For Tennessee to emerge victorious in this high-stakes playoff game, maintaining their shooting accuracy will be crucial. Their three-point shooting has been particularly effective, hitting 50 percent from beyond the arc in recent outings. Continuing this trend could prove decisive against Kentucky.
Additionally, capitalizing on turnovers will be key; converting these opportunities into points has been a significant part of Tennessee's strategy for building momentum and securing leads early in games.
Defensively, Tennessee must continue its aggressive approach by limiting Kentucky's scoring chances and controlling rebounds to prevent second-chance points.
Game Details
The much-anticipated clash between Tennessee Volunteers and Kentucky Wildcats is scheduled for March 28th at Lucas Oil Stadium in Indianapolis. Fans can catch all the action live on TBS starting at 7:39 PM ET.
